About the Venue

Kennedy Park Inclusion Playground is Fall River's best-known inclusive playground and sits within the much larger Kennedy Park recreation area. Search and map data consistently identify it as an active playground with a dedicated inclusion identity, while city park materials confirm Kennedy Park's broader park setting with sports fields and open grounds around it. Families often choose this park when they want a bigger outdoor outing rather than just a few quick minutes on a neighborhood structure. Publicly available official details are lighter than for some other listings here, but the park is clearly operating and locally recognized as an inclusion playground.

Accessibility & Comfort

These details reflect published sources and dated reports, not an ADA inspection. Confirm the specific supports and barriers that matter for your visit.

SummaryThe playground is publicly identified as an inclusion playground and is locally recognized as an all-abilities play space.
Considerations
Reviewed official city park page confirms the larger park but does not publish a detailed inclusive component list.Families with very specific mobility or sensory needs may want a backup plan.
